The '80s Nostalgia

It has been observed, if not obvious, that recent blockbuster movies are of the '80s era. It is when the adults of today are once young. Box office shows that there are significant number of movies that are revival or completely patterned to its '80s original screenplay. Do you think this would trigger an '80s nostalgia?

Transformers 3: Dark Side of the Moon has recently crossed the $1B gross income mark worldwide with an estimated $1.07B gross sales and counting. In the '80s, this flick has been dominating the television networks from 1984 to 1987 and has a total of 98 23-minute episodes. This robot-transforms-to-cars concept has dominated the big screen around the globe with 3 epic installments.

Alice in Wonderland might have the difficulty in smashing the $1B mark if not with the '80s airing of Alice's Adventures in Wonderland from 1983 to 1984.

G.I. Joe: The Rise of the Cobra before raking up $302 million of gross sales worldwide, this concept has already been featured starting 1985 with a total of 90 30-minute episodes. In the 1989 five-episode miniseries, a COBRA special mission force attempts to master the power of Dragonfire—a natural energy like electricity, only infinitely more powerful—found in the underground "lakes of fire." Their mission is to tap the most powerful, existing under Sorcerer's Mesa, an Native American site in New Mexico.

Alvin and the Chipmunks raked up to $361 million in gross ticket sales while its sequel Alvin and The Chipmunks: The Squeakquel added up $443 million gross worldwide sales. Alvin, Simon and Theodore started their career at the hit TV seres of NBC, 1983 to early 1990. This Alvin Squeakquels will soon be added with Alvin and the Chipmunks: Chipwrecked.

It is indeed the age of social networking. Philippines is now one of the top countries in most of the social networking sites Facebook, Twitter and the like. In the statistics shown by socialbakers.com, Philippines ranks 7th worldwide with 25.9 million users. That number is around 25.98% of the population.

The Philippines as well landed 12th in the number of Twitter accounts worldwide with users of up to 2.1 million according to New Media Philippines a resource blog newmedia.com.com.ph.

Ang Babae sa Septic Tank

06 August 2011

The local entertainment world came surprised by the blockbuster hit Ang Babae sa Septic Tank when it opened to public last August 03, 2011 (Wednesday). The movie proved to be a "blockbuster indie" after it overran hollywood movies like Larry Crowne and Rise of the Planet of the Apes which opened Wednesday and Thursday consecutively.

Ang Babae sa Septic Tank stars Eugene Domingo and directed by Marlon Rivera. The movie chronicles a day in the life of three ambitious, passionate but misguided filmmakers as they set out to do a quick pre-prod at Starbucks, a courtesy call to their lead actress, Eugene Domingo, and an ocular inspection of their film’s major location, the Payatas dumpsite. Director Rainier, Producer Bingbong and Production Assistant Jocelyn are well-to-do, well-educated film school graduates who are dead set on making an Oscar worthy film. They believe they have a winning script, the energy and the drive to make their dreams come true. Like most filmmakers they know, they have devised a screenplay that will show the real essence of our culture: poverty.

This indie-blockbuster movie was crowned as Best Screenplay for Chris Martinez, Best Direction for Marlon Rivera, Best Performance of an Actress for Eugene Domingo and the film was awarded as Best Film and Audience Choice Award.
